Welcome to the $1000 Record Club—an exclusive list of Canadian records that have either surpassed or are approaching the USD $1,000 mark in collector value. These are the rarest of the rare: private pressings, limited runs, and cult classics that have become holy grails for vinyl hunters worldwide. With only around a hundred entries, this club isn't about hype—it's about scarcity, story, and serious demand. Handle with care—these slabs are gold.
